Islamist elements have published a warning to Alawite residents of a Damascus neighborhood, telling them to flee or be eliminated, according to reports. The message also claims the al-Jolani regime has become more brutal than the previous one, with a noted silence from the West.
Islamist-affiliated channels posted an ultimatum early Monday morning addressed to Alawite residents of a Damascus neighborhood, threatening death if they do not flee. The statement, circulating on Telegram, also asserts that the governing al-Jolani regime has grown more brutal than the Assad-era government, and notes what it describes as total silence from Western powers. No independent verification of the warning or its provenance is yet available, and the precise neighborhood has not been identified in the reports.
